From 70a0ef20ef85f71a40bb006b7456bff5843a1fb2 Mon Sep 17 00:00:00 2001 From: Dipti Date: Wed, 21 Oct 2020 10:44:58 -0700 Subject: [PATCH] help fixed --- py-scripts/test_ipv4_variable_time.py | 28 +++++++++++++++++++++------ 1 file changed, 22 insertions(+), 6 deletions(-) diff --git a/py-scripts/test_ipv4_variable_time.py b/py-scripts/test_ipv4_variable_time.py index 279ecfff..d0bcbf34 100755 --- a/py-scripts/test_ipv4_variable_time.py +++ b/py-scripts/test_ipv4_variable_time.py @@ -173,13 +173,20 @@ def main(): test_ipv4_variable_time.py: -------------------- Generic command layout: -python ./test_ipv4_variable_time.py --upstream_port --radio --debug Note: multiple --radio switches may be entered up to the number of radios available: --radio --radio - python3 ./test_ipv4_variable_time.py --upstream_port eth1 --radio wiphy0 32 candelaTech-wpa2-x2048-4-1 candelaTech-wpa2-x2048-4-1 wpa2 --radio wiphy1 64 candelaTech-wpa2-x2048-5-3 candelaTech-wpa2-x2048-5-3 wpa2 - + python3 ./test_ipv4_variable_time.py + --upstream_port eth1 + --radio wiphy0 + --num_stations 32 + --security {open|wep|wpa|wpa2|wpa3} \\ + --ssid netgear \\ + --password admin123 \\ + --a_min 1000 + --b_min 1000 + --debug ''') parser.add_argument('--a_min', help='--a_min bps rate minimum for side_a', default=256000) @@ -188,7 +195,12 @@ Note: multiple --radio switches may be entered up to the number of radios avai args = parser.parse_args() - station_list = LFUtils.portNameSeries(prefix_="sta", start_id_=0, end_id_=1, padding_number_=10000, radio=args.radio) + num_sta = 2 + if (args.num_stations is not None) and (int(args.num_stations) > 0): + num_sta = args.num_stations + + + station_list = LFUtils.portNameSeries(prefix_="sta", start_id_=0, end_id_=num_sta-1, padding_number_=10000, radio=args.radio) ip_var_test = IPV4VariableTime(args.mgr, lfjson_port, number_template="00", sta_list=station_list, name_prefix="VT", @@ -196,8 +208,12 @@ Note: multiple --radio switches may be entered up to the number of radios avai ssid=args.ssid, password=args.passwd, radio=args.radio, - security=args.security, test_duration=args.test_duration, use_ht160=False, - side_a_min_rate=args.a_min, side_b_min_rate=args.b_min, _debug_on=args.debug) + security=args.security, + test_duration=args.test_duration, + use_ht160=False, + side_a_min_rate=args.a_min, + side_b_min_rate=args.b_min, + _debug_on=args.debug) ip_var_test.pre_cleanup() ip_var_test.build()